## Step 4: Webhook Retry Semantics

The Relayforge migration changes retry behavior: deliveries now use exponential backoff with jitter, capped at six attempts. Failed payloads move to a signed dead-letter queue rather than being dropped. Note for review: retry payloads are re-signed per attempt, so replay detection must tolerate rotated signatures within the retry window. Verify the queue ACLs before enabling. The new retry behavior is governed by the settings below.

config for fajep-bawig:
[wenox]
host = wenox.lumicforge.internal
user = wenox_svc
database = wenox_prod

### v2.7.1 — Greenhouse sensor drift correction

The Verdanta controller now recalibrates humidity sensors every six hours against the reference probe, correcting the slow upward drift observed over the past three weeks. Historical readings from the affected window are flagged, not rewritten, so trend charts remain auditable. Drift beyond two percent now triggers an alert rather than silent compensation. Follow-up monitoring is owned by the engineer named below.

approver of tawip-bagap = Holdor Silath

Ticket: Harborlight client drops websocket and never recovers behind flaky proxies.

Steps: kill the connection mid-handshake; the reconnect loop schedules a retry but the backoff timer is cancelled by the stale session's teardown, so no further attempts fire. Fix moves timer ownership to the connection manager and guards teardown with a generation counter. Please review the race in session.close() carefully. Reproduced on the nightly identified by the token below.

build token for tajeg-bajep: htk14_409ba9df6b8acb

Subject: Key rotation for the TillStream test sandbox

Hi folks — welcome aboard! Quick heads-up: we rotated the credential for the sandbox that our TillStream payments integration tests run against. Most of the flakiness you've seen this week was the old key intermittently failing auth, not your code, so breathe easy. Update your local .env before your next test run, otherwise you'll get confusing timeout errors that look like network flakes. Ping the platform channel if anything still misbehaves afterward. The new key is right below.

app token of fajop-fahif = qvz4-AnML